An Aberdeen man has been arrested for sexually assaulting a Brookings woman in her home.

Police Detective Adam Smith says it happened Tuesday. The woman says a man insepcted her residence for the department of Housing and Urban Devleopment.

According to the woman, the inspection was completed and the man left but returned a short time later and said he needed to look at some additional items. She says he wlaked through the residence again before sexually assaulting her.

The victim was able to get away and the man left.

He has been identified as 51-year-old Sea Atwood of Aberdeen. On Wednesday, he was located and interviewed by Aberdeen police. He denied assaulting the woman. He was arrested Wednesday for 2nd degree rape.

Police confirm Atwood was working for HUD at the time of the alleged assault.
